    Reasons to Migrate Just to endeavor the report generation task more smoothly, we released GroupDocs.Assembly for .NET 3.0.0. Namespace(s) In GroupDocs.Assembly for .NET 3.0.0 only a single using GroupDocs.Assembly; namespace is required to generate reports in any of the supported formats.     Sometimes when indexing, it is necessary to associate each document with certain additional metadata, for example, a set of tags, a number in the library catalog, the subject of a document, etc. To accomplish this task, additional fields can be added to each indexed document in addition to those already in the document itself.
